Currently we have two different clickhouse production deployments:

  1. Which is used by the monolith backend for writing the fastpath tables, which is not replicated
  2. New replicated one running on the clickhouse cluster

This issue is about moving all the tables from backend-fsn over to the new clickhouse cluster and flipping the fastpath to start writing to the replicated cluster.
